Output 586abe06b5035a943632d307f0d35ab8834245409255bd86fa282d0da402306c:1

value
59638300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d274838e444ba5f31e56c38dfc6350159db5369 OP_EQUAL
address
34MAaUaMqscSqmCgYGCtQB4QsMsgecf3ic
transaction
586abe06b5035a943632d307f0d35ab8834245409255bd86fa282d0da402306c